I've pushed a fix for the mac os x problem using materialize-user-docs
because it seems to me to reduce rather than enlarge the number of
different configurations are users are in. It may not actually turn
out to be the conservative change and we can always revisit it when we
have more concrete data.

>>> Oh, *that*'s the other solution?  That sounds pretty bad not only
>>> because it complicates file installation which is already very
>>> complex, but also because it's a significant weight.  (For example,
>>> the current size I see is about 180M, multiply that for a department
>>> with a thousand users and you get unhappy admins.)
>>
>> Just the documentation "index" (main page, search page, etc.) would
>> get generated in the user's space. It's on the order of 1 MB.
>
> Ah, that's much better.  But like I said, there's a point in doing this
> abstraction anyway since it's needed for the linux `xdg-open' thing.  I
> made a PR for that, it includes wrapping the mac thing, but that can be
> dropped.
